Output 2621f781c16aadc7ad1c508efb4960fa30def5ce0a04a1379326c843fc1f0a51:1111

value
104478
script pubkey
OP_0 OP_PUSHBYTES_20 6811cae2a457519a8b99debf8a1525311f9087e8
address
bc1qdqgu4c4y2age4zuem6lc59f9xy0epplgadyv0p
transaction
2621f781c16aadc7ad1c508efb4960fa30def5ce0a04a1379326c843fc1f0a51
confirmations
39840
spent
true